Zeleniak says the delays won't matter as long as all FTS 2001 business is migrated to Networx by next spring, when the FTS 2001 bridge contracts expire.

"I thought more agencies by now might have made their decisions, but we always knew that transition takes a long time," Zeleniak says. "These are big decisions for agencies, and it takes time and it takes resources...I'm not frustrated. It's the way the business is."

Once an agency selects a carrier, the transition from FTS 2001 to Networx is quick, Zeleniak says.

"We created a back office transition so that any customer who is with us today on FTS 2001, if they are buying the same service under Networx, we can transition them in the course of one month," Zeleniak says, adding that Verizon Business was able to transfer 50,000 voice lines to Networx for the U.S. Postal Service in a month.. "It's a very speedy process that's helped to accelerate Networx transition."
